Renowned for its focus on value, TalkTalk launches Mr. WiFFi ice cream van to help families scoop up savings during the school holidays by offering the cheapest 99 in the UK.

Salford, UK, 9th August 2023 – As Brits look to save money amid the cost of living squeeze, TalkTalk, the UK’s leading value connectivity provider, is slashing the price of the nation’s favourite summer treat, by offering the classic 99 ice cream for 99p.

Reclaiming the symbol of British summertime, TalkTalk is extending its value commitment to ice cream by giving the iconic Mr Whippy a wallet-friendly Wi-Fi inspired makeover. This Friday, the revamped Mr WiFFi ice cream van will be whipping up smiles in one of the UK’s most loved seaside towns, Bournemouth. From 11am on 11th August, at Horseshoe Common, holidaymakers and locals alike can bag themselves a tasty bargain.

In the 90s, a 99 ice cream famously used to cost 99p. It should cost around £2.27 today following the rise in inflation. However, in some parts of the UK, a 99 can cost as much as £5, showing just how much prices have risen over the past few decades.

All profits from the ice cream sales will go to Bournemouth Foodbank, a charity funded by The Trussell Trust. The Trussell Trust has also funded Salford Foodbank which TalkTalk supports.
